如何有效对接TP最新版本:从基础到实战的全方位
前言
在当前数字货币逐渐普及的时代,钱包对接已经成为了投资者和开发者必不可少的技能之一。TP最新版本作为一款领先的多链数字资产钱包,因其大多数用户友好的界面和安全性而受到广泛欢迎。本文将对TP最新版本的对接进行深入分析,从基础知识,到实际操作,直至解决可能遇到的问题,旨在为读者提供全方位的指导。
TP最新版本概述
TP最新版本是一个去中心化的数字资产管理平台,可以支持多种区块链资产的存储、转账和交易。其简单易用的界面使得用户能够方便地管理自己的资产,无论是新手还是资深用户都能快速上手。TP最新版本的安全性也得到了广泛认可,通过多重加密技术,确保用户的资产安全。
为什么选择TP最新版本对接
选择TP最新版本进行对接的原因有很多,主要包括以下几点:
- 安全性高:TP最新版本采用高强度的加密技术,确保用户的私钥和资产信息不被泄露。
- 多链支持:支持多种区块链资产,用户可以在同一个平台上管理不同的数字资产,无需切换不同的钱包应用。
- 用户友好界面:TP最新版本以简洁易懂的界面设计,即使是新手用户也能快速掌握操作。
- 活跃的社区支持:TP最新版本有着活跃的用户社区,用户可以共享经验和解决方案。
TP最新版本对接的基本步骤
TP最新版本的对接过程虽然并不复杂,但需要仔细执行以下步骤,以确保顺利完成对接。
1. 创建TP最新版本
首先,你需要在手机应用商店中下载TP最新版本并完成创建流程。创建钱包时,系统会生成一个助记词用于恢复钱包,请务必妥善保管。
2. 获取API接口
对接TP最新版本需要使用到其提供的API接口。你可以在TP最新版本的官方网站上申请API密钥,以便后续的对接操作。
3. 编写对接代码
在获取API密钥后,你需要编写代码与TP最新版本进行对接。这里推荐使用常见的开发语言如Python或JavaScript进行开发。以下是一个简单的示例代码,展示如何通过API完成钱包的查询和交易操作:
import requests
API_URL = 'https://api.tpwallet.com'
# 查询钱包余额
def check_balance(address):
response = requests.get(f'{API_URL}/balance?address={address}')
return response.json()
# 发起交易
def send_transaction(from_address, to_address, amount):
data = {
'from': from_address,
'to': to_address,
'amount': amount,
'api_key': 'YOUR_API_KEY'
}
response = requests.post(f'{API_URL}/send', json=data)
return response.json()
4. 测试对接
代码编写完成后,你需要进行全面测试。可以使用一些测试网环境,确保你的对接功能正常。如果遇到错误,仔细检查API请求的参数和返回的错误信息。
常见问题解答
TP最新版本的安全性如何保证?
对于很多用户而言,安全性是选择数字钱包的首要因素。TP最新版本注重用户资产的安全性,其安全机制主要体现在以下几个方面:
1. 私钥管理:TP最新版本不存储用户的私钥,用户的私钥保存在用户设备上。这意味着即使TP最新版本的服务器遭到攻击,用户的资产也不会受到影响。
2. 多重签名:对于大额交易,TP最新版本提供多重签名的功能,减少单一用户失误或恶意攻击造成的损失。
3. 资金冷存储:TP最新版本将大部分用户资产保存在离线的冷钱包中,减少了黑客窃取的风险。这是目前普遍采用的安全措施之一。
4. 定期安全审计:TP最新版本团队会定期进行安全审计,识别和修复潜在的安全漏洞,确保平台的安全性始终处于最高水平。
综上所述,TP最新版本通过对用户私钥的安全管理、资金的冷存储及定期的安全审计等方法,充分保障了用户的数字资产安全。
在对接TP最新版本时,如何处理API响应错误?
在与TP最新版本进行API对接的过程中,处理API响应中的错误是非常重要的。对于开发者而言,理解常见的错误码和错误响应格式,有助于快速定位问题并作出相应调整。
1. 错误码解析:TP最新版本API返回的错误信息通常包含一个错误码和错误描述。例如,常见的错误包括:
- 401 Unauthorized:未授权,可能是错误的API密钥。
- 404 Not Found:请求的资源不存在,检查URL是否正确。
- 500 Internal Server Error:服务器内部错误,可能是暂时性问题,待重试。
2. 错误处理机制:在代码中实现错误处理机制尤为重要,例如,使用try-except语句来捕捉异常并进行相应提示。具体可以如下实现:
try:
response = send_transaction(from_address, to_address, amount)
if response['error']:
print(f"Error: {response['message']}")
except Exception as e:
print(f"An error occurred: {e}")
3. 日志记录:建议在对接过程中记录API请求和响应的日志,以便后续进行问题排查。可以使用Python的日志模块来实现日志记录:
import logging
logging.basicConfig(filename='api_requests.log', level=logging.INFO)
def log_request(endpoint, data):
logging.info(f"Request to {endpoint}: {data}")
通过上述方法,即便在出现错误时,也能迅速找出问题所在并进行修复,大幅提升了对接的效率。
如何TP最新版本的性能?
在进行TP最新版本对接时,性能将有助于提升用户体验,尤其是在高并发情况下。因此,以下几点可以帮助你更好地TP最新版本的性能:
1. 减少API调用频率:如果开发的应用需要频繁调用API,可以考虑将多次请求合并为一次请求。比如,可以一次性查询多个地址的余额,降低API调用的次数。
2. 数据缓存:使用缓存机制存储API的响应数据。通过设置合理的缓存策略,缓存有效期应该根据数据变化的频率来设定,避免频繁请求造成网络延迟。
3. 异步操作:如果项目使用的是支持异步操作的框架,可以考虑将API调用设置为异步执行。这可以有效减少因为等待API响应而造成的阻塞,提高系统的响应能力。
4. 负载均衡:如果处理大规模用户请求,建议使用微服务架构并引入负载均衡机制,将请求分散到多台服务器上,不仅提高了高并发的处理能力,也增强了系统的容错性。
对接TP最新版本遇到问题时,如何获得支持?
在对接过程中,难免会遭遇各种问题,例如API文档不清晰、网络问题等。为了获得及时的支持,以下几种途径可以帮助你解决困扰:
1. 官方文档:TP最新版本提供了详细的API文档,通常可以在其官网上找到。文档中会列出所有可用的API接口、请求参数、返回格式及常见错误码,非常值得认真阅读。
2. 社区论坛:许多开发者会在社区论坛或微信群中分享他们的经验和解决方案。比如可以在GitHub、Reddit等平台上寻找相关讨论,有助于了解其他开发者的实战经验。
3. 联系客服:如果问题依然无法解决,可以直接联系TP最新版本的官方客服。通常,官方网站会提供客服联系方式,确保得到专业的支持。
4. 开展在线课程:参与TP最新版本相关的在线课程或研讨会,通常会有实际案例分析和互动问答环节,可以帮助你更深入地理解TP最新版本的使用和对接。
结语
对接TP最新版本虽然看似复杂,但只要保持耐心,逐步完成每一个环节,就可以不断提升自己的数字货币管理能力。我们在整个对接过程中需要关注安全、性能和用户体验,确保最终实现理想的应用效果。同时,保持与社区的互动也是提升自身能力的重要途径。希望本文能为您的TP最新版本对接之旅提供一些启示!